Job summary

The University at Buffalo's Department of Materials Design and Innovation invites applications for a full-time Postdoctoral Associate in the Peng Research Group. The successful candidate will conduct research at the intersection of scientific AI, atomistic simulation, computational catalysis, and data-driven materials discovery.

The position will support a DOE Genesis Mission project on closed-loop and agentic AI workflows for chemical-manufacturing research and contribute to an ACS PRF project

Responsibilities

  • Conduct research at the intersection of scientific AI, atomistic simulation, computational catalysis, and data-driven materials discovery.
  • Develop reproducible computational workflows and pipelines.
  • Collaborate with researchers across multiple institutions and disciplines.
  • Communicate findings through publications, presentations, technical reports, software, and research datasets.
